on 14.10.1999, Kuldeep Singh accused along with his friends caused injuries to Sukhwinder Singh, the brother of complainant and Sukhwinder Singh was admitted at Civil Hospital, Fatehgarh Sahib. Complainant Harwinder Singh and Kulbir Singh were attending their brother in the hospital. Kuldeep Singh son of Ajmer Singh (coaccused of Harinder Singh, since convicted and sentenced) was also admitted in general ward of Civil Hospital, whereas Sukhwinder Singh brother of the complainant was admitted in Emergency Ward in Civil Hospital, Fatehgarh Sahib. At about 4.45 A.M. on 15.10.1999, the complainant heard the cries of Sukhwinder Singh his brother.

The complainant when reached the emergency ward in the above hospital, he spotted four persons namely Kuldeep Singh, his brother Bobbi, Sahib Singh and fourth unknown person running from the side of emergency ward. There was bleeding on the face of brother of the complainant Sukhwinder Singh and it splashed with blood. He informed the complainant that Bobbi son of Ajmer Singh had caused injuries with a Datt on his forehead, eyes and nose. The complainant spotted Bita son of Balbir Singh and Raju son of Devinder Singh standing outside the ward in the hospital. All the assailants thereafter fled away in a car, the number of which could not be read by the complainant. They were talking that Sukhwinder Singh should be done to death.

The cause of occurrence was that there was a civil litigation of Ajmer Singh, father of Kuldeep Singh and he was forcing the complainant to ask his father to appear as a witness in their favour but the complainant side insisted that they would give truthful statement in Court which offended them. The accused left their scooter No.PB-26A-7885 on the spot while fleeing.
